Track rollers are self-retaining, single or double row units with particularly thick-walled outer rings. These bearings can support axial forces in both directions as well as high radial forces. The bearing outer rings have a crowned or cylindrical outside surface. Designs with a crowned outside surface are used where there is misalignment in relation to the raceway and edge stresses must be avoided. The track rollers are available with an inner ring, with a stud and with a plastic tyre on the outer ring.

YTGW Guide Wheels are the main components of the Linear Motion system, they can be widely used in the industrial robot, cutting machine, motion track, production flow and so on.
The surface of outer ring is the "W" profile formed by the two "V" with an angle of 90 degrees. The internal or external side face can be matched separately with the concave or protrudable track that both have a "V' profile with the angle of 90 degrees, and also the internal side face can be matched well with the cylindrical track.
Wheels feature the internal design of double row angular contact ball bearing and a thick-walled outer ring, so the wheels can accommodate higher loads.
Wheels are made of the high-quality bearing steel, processed by heat treatment and precision grind, and are filled with a long service life, high-grade and multi-purposes grease. Wheels mantle the metal shield or rubber seal (suffix X) to prevent the dust. YITONG also can provide the wheels with the concentric or eccentric bushings, as well as the wheels made from the corrosion resistance stainless steel.

Wire Guides and Straightening Rollers - type A or AT
Field of Application :
The straightening of cables, strips and wires is performed in steps with successive stages until the final product is obtained. To rationalize the handling between the different steps the material is stocked on reels or on bobbins and takes forms which are not natural.
For every production step, it is therefore necessary to carry out the inverse process by taking the material off its support. At that moment, the straightening operation takes place. It may be divided into three steps:
The straightening, consisting of putting the material back into its original shape. The operation is carried out by the first straightening rollers.
The removal of the residual constraint in the material, due to the winding on the bobbin. This operation is performed by the rollers located in the central part of the straightener.
The forming of the wire carried out by the last rollers on the straightener, generally placed at an angle of 90°compared to the angle of the first rollers.

Linear roller bearings are suitable in conjunction with guideways for locating/locating or locating/non-locating bearing arrangements and form a bearing arrangement system for linear motion with unlimited stroke length. In closed arrangements, they can support loads from all directions and moments about all axes. Their load carrying capacity is extremely high and the space required is very small. The guidance systems can be preloaded by adjusting gibs and have extremely high rigidity when preloaded.
Since the guidance elements have a versatile range of possible arrangements, linear recirculating roller guidance systems are suitable for numerous applications in general machine building, especially for linear guidance systems in machine tools where high guidance and positioning accuracies are required over long traverse distances.
The range is supplemented by adjusting gibs for precise setting of the preload, setting devices for measuring the deformation of the adjacent construction where preload forces must be supported and adapters for easy mounting of the linear roller bearings in a 45° arrangement.
